This text provides a complete history of the RAF, written by one its most distinguished officers. The study charts its development, expansion and challenges from fledgling days in 1918 to its present day status. The text explores interwar threats and experiments in airpower, and its massive expansion and action in World War II. The people involved and the effect of changing technology on its role in war and peace are emphasized.
